Understanding Deer Behavior and the Need for a Deer Proof Fence
Before erecting a fence, it’s crucial to understand the behavior of deer, their habits, and their capabilities. Deer are creatures of habit. They tend to follow the same paths and frequent the same areas, especially if they’ve found a reliable food source. Once they discover your garden, they’re likely to return unless effectively deterred.
Deer are surprisingly athletic. They can easily jump over fences that are too low, squeeze through gaps in poorly constructed barriers, and even dig under fences that aren’t properly secured at ground level. A successful deer proof fence must take these abilities into account.
The primary motivation for deer entering your property is food. Gardens, with their abundance of tender plants and vegetables, are particularly attractive. However, deer may also seek shelter from harsh weather or predators within your landscaping.
The Impact of Deer on Gardens and Landscaping
The damage caused by deer can be significant. They can decimate flowerbeds, strip bark from trees, and consume entire vegetable gardens overnight. This not only results in financial losses but also disrupts the aesthetic appeal of your property. In severe cases, deer can even damage young trees and shrubs, hindering their growth and potentially leading to their death.
Moreover, deer can carry ticks, which pose a health risk to humans and pets. Reducing deer activity on your property can help minimize the risk of tick-borne diseases.
Choosing the Right Deer Proof Fence: Materials and Design
Selecting the appropriate materials and design is paramount to creating an effective deer proof fence. Several options are available, each with its own advantages and disadvantages.
- Woven Wire Fence: This is a popular and effective choice. It consists of a tightly woven mesh that is difficult for deer to penetrate. A minimum height of 8 feet is recommended for optimal deterrence.
- Poly Mesh Fence: A lighter-weight and more affordable option. While not as robust as woven wire, poly mesh fences can be effective if properly installed and maintained. Choose a high-quality mesh with a small opening size to prevent deer from pushing through.
- Electric Fence: An electric fence delivers a mild shock when touched, deterring deer from approaching. It is a cost-effective option, but requires regular maintenance to ensure proper functioning.
- High-Tensile Wire Fence: Constructed with strong, high-tensile wire strands, this type of fence is very durable and long-lasting. It is particularly suitable for large properties with heavy deer pressure.
- Slanted Fence: This type of fence is designed with an outward slant, making it difficult for deer to jump over. While effective, slanted fences can be more complex and expensive to install.

Installing Your Deer Proof Fence: A Step-by-Step Guide
Proper installation is crucial to the effectiveness of your deer proof fence. Follow these steps to ensure a successful installation:
- Plan Your Fence Line: Carefully plan the location of your fence, taking into account property lines, obstacles, and deer traffic patterns.
- Clear the Area: Remove any vegetation, rocks, or debris along the fence line.
- Install Fence Posts: Set fence posts at regular intervals, typically 8-10 feet apart. Use sturdy posts made of wood, metal, or composite materials.
- Attach Fencing Material: Securely attach the fencing material to the posts using appropriate fasteners. Ensure the fence is taut and free of gaps.
- Bury the Bottom of the Fence: To prevent deer from digging under the fence, bury the bottom edge at least 6-12 inches deep. You can also attach wire mesh or netting to the bottom of the fence and extend it horizontally along the ground.
- Reinforce Corners and Gates: Corners and gates are weak points in any fence. Reinforce these areas with additional posts and bracing.
- Inspect and Maintain: Regularly inspect your fence for damage and make any necessary repairs promptly.

Q&A: Your Deer Proof Fence Questions Answered
Here are some insightful and specific questions that address genuine user pain points regarding deer proof fences:
- Q: What is the optimal height for a deer proof fence in an area with a high deer population?
A: In areas with high deer populations, an 8-foot fence is generally recommended. Deer are capable of jumping surprisingly high, and a lower fence may not be sufficient to deter them. Some experts even suggest considering a 10-foot fence in areas with particularly persistent deer.
- Q: How can I prevent deer from digging under my deer proof fence?
A: The most effective way to prevent deer from digging under your fence is to bury the bottom edge at least 6-12 inches deep. You can also attach wire mesh or netting to the bottom of the fence and extend it horizontally along the ground, creating a barrier that deer are unlikely to dig under.
- Q: What type of gate is best for a deer proof fence?
A: The best type of gate for a deer proof fence is one that is as tall as the fence itself and is securely latched. The gate should also be designed to prevent deer from squeezing through gaps or jumping over the top. Consider using a self-closing latch to ensure that the gate is always securely closed.
- Q: How often should I inspect my deer proof fence for damage?
A: It is recommended to inspect your deer proof fence at least once a month for damage, especially after storms or periods of heavy deer activity. Promptly repair any damage to ensure that the fence remains effective.
- Q: Are there any plants that deer will not eat that I can plant near my fence to deter them?
A: While no plant is completely deer-proof, some plants are less attractive to deer than others. These include plants with strong scents, thorny foliage, or fuzzy leaves. Examples include daffodils, lavender, and rosemary. Planting these near your fence may help to deter deer from approaching.
- Q: Can I use deer repellent sprays in conjunction with a deer proof fence?
A: Yes, deer repellent sprays can be used in conjunction with a deer proof fence to provide an extra layer of protection. Apply the spray to plants near the fence to deter deer from approaching. However, keep in mind that deer repellent sprays need to be reapplied regularly, especially after rain.
- Q: What is the best way to maintain an electric deer fence?
A: To maintain an electric deer fence, regularly check the voltage to ensure that it is delivering an effective shock. Also, clear any vegetation that is touching the fence, as this can reduce its effectiveness. Replace batteries as needed and inspect the fence for damage regularly.
- Q: How can I protect young trees from deer damage even with a deer proof fence?
A: Even with a deer proof fence, young trees can still be vulnerable to deer damage. Consider using tree guards or netting to protect the trunks of young trees from rubbing and browsing. You can also apply deer repellent sprays to the foliage of young trees.
